Implement print-circle, printing circular structures in a readable
fashion, and treating them appropriately on read. This is by means
of two new object methods, print_preprocess (detecting
circularities), and nsubst_structures_descend (replacing
placeholders with the read objects).
Expose the substitution to Lisp via #'nsubst and its new
:descend-structures keyword.
Store information as to whether symbols are interned in obarray or
not in their header, making checking for keywords and uninterned
symbols (and thus printing) cheaper.
Default print_gensym to t, as Common Lisp does, and as a
more-than-decade old comment suggests.
